Output 52a30428d1cb4ffa35ec31fef25634fb31ed531e52364f7153e6062e78271f4d:2

value
28416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2c5e4a106b6f8cd8a191db4c3632c459302108 OP_EQUAL
address
3HUfyVg1Dq6pHogbeaR9SRxtpa8qA2838c
transaction
52a30428d1cb4ffa35ec31fef25634fb31ed531e52364f7153e6062e78271f4d
spent
true